How much do live tv production tech j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for live tv production tech in the United States is $19.23,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.59 and $20.67 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a live TV production tech do?

A Live TV Production Tech is responsible for operating and maintaining the technical equipment used during live television broadcasts. Their duties can include setting up cameras, managing audio and video feeds, troubleshooting technical issues, and ensuring smooth transmission of the broadcast. They work closely with directors, producers, and other crew members to deliver high-quality live programming. Attention to detail, quick problem-solving, and the ability to work under pressure are crucial skills in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a live TV production tech,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Live TV Production Tech, you need technical expertise in audio/visual equipment, camera operation, and broadcast standards, often supported by a degree in media production or a related field. Familiarity with video switchers, audio consoles, broadcast automation systems, and live streaming platforms is typically required.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ective teamwork are standout soft skills for managing the fast-paced environment of live production. These abilities are essential for ensuring seamless, high-quality broadcasts and rapid issue resolution during live events.

What are some common challenges a live TV production tech may face during a live broadcast, and how are they typically addressed?

Live TV Production Techs often encounter fast-paced, high-pressure situations where technical issues must be resolved in real time. Common challenges include unexpected equipment malfunctions, last-minute script changes, and coordinating with multiple teams, such as camera operators and audio engineers. To address these, Production Techs rely on thorough pre-show checks, clear communication, and quick troubleshooting skills. Being adaptable and maintaining composure under pressure are essential for ensuring a seamless broadcast.

America's Newsroom is looking for a sharp, motivated, and versatile Freelance Associate Producer to join our fast-paced morning news team. This is an excellent opportunity for an early-career television news producer looking to sharpen their editorial instincts, strengthen their production skills, and contribute to one of the nation's leading live news programs. The ideal candidate is a strong writer with solid newsroom experience, exceptional news judgment, and a genuine curiosity to learn every aspect of live television production.

A SNAPSHOT OF YOUR R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Write clear, conversational scripts, teases, guest tosses, and banners under tight deadlines
  • Pitch story ideas, compelling soundbites, and visual elements that strengthen our coverage
  • Collaborate with producers to coordinate reporter live shots and guest segments
  • Research developing stories and identify editorial updates throughout the news cycle
  • Monitor live events, news conferences, and breaking developments, communicating updates quickly and accurately
  • Learn and contribute to multiple aspects of live television production while working alongside experienced producers and newsroom leaders

WHAT YOU WILL NEED

  • Bachelor's degree in journalism or a related field of study preferred, or equivalent experience
  • Experience working in a major-market newsroom or national news environment
  • Exceptional writing skills, impeccable grammar and strong editorial judgment
  • Deep understanding of politics, current events and the national news landscape
  • Ability to thrive under pressure and adapt quickly in a fast-paced breaking news environment
  • Str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a collaborative mindset
  • Demonstrated curiosity and a desire to continuously develop new editorial and production skills
  • Experience working with newsroom systems such as iNews, VIZ, Dalet, or similar production tools preferred
  • Control room experience and desktop editing experience are a plus
